I just picked this one up today.
There were 20-25 proto-type Blackhawk revolvers in CCH finish made in 1992.
They were concept CCH finish guns for Ruger's blue version of the soon to be released Vaquero line up which was released in 1993.
This gun was still in Ruger's inventory as of November 1996.
BN-455C, Model 0467 (not 0465,) Ser# 47-45013, 5 1/2" with steel grip frame and barrel numbered to gun!!, Blue/CCH finish. Note end label is on shipper not box.

There were 23 of the BN455-C (Ruger model 0467) produced. Here's the list....
47-44898 shipped 2002
47-44914 shipped 1997
47-45013 shipped 1997
47-45086 shipped 1997
47-45185 shipped 1996
47-45266 shipped 1997
47-45345 shipped 2005
47-45386 shipped 2005
47-45399 shipped 2005
47-45420 shipped 2005
47-45424 shipped 2005
47-45439 shipped 2005
47-45473 shipped 1998
47-45496 shipped 1997
47-45519 shipped 1997
47-45520 shipped 1992
47-45532 shipped 1997
47-45541 shipped 2005
47-45601 shipped 1997
47-45620 shipped 1994
47-45754 shipped 2010
47-45767 shipped 1997
47-45811 shipped 2010

47-44864 is a NM Blackhawk that does not show as being shipped on Ruger's serial number lookup page. We have no idea what model it may have been, but it is possible this is also a BNV-455C that has not left Ruger's inventory. Or it is a serial number that was scrapped.

I noted--
Number of guns shipped per year,1992 (1) 1994 (1) 1996 (1) 1997 (9) 1998 (1) 2002 (1) 2005 (7) & 2010 (2).
And a consecutive pair were shipped separately five years apart. #47-45520 (1992) & #47-45519 (1997). ;)
